Centar za edukaciju-BiH



#21 17.03.2011 13:55
zxz Van mreze
Administrator
Registrovan od:03.02.2009
Postovi:10,612


Predmet:Re: Baza za proizvodnju
Ja stavljam sufiks na tabelama tako da znam cemu sluze K--> kodne tabele.
Tako mi se slazu jedna do druge i to su tabele koje se popune u pocetku rada app. i poslije se samo koriste za prenos podataka u T_ tabele.
Citat:
E da hteo sam pitati i za PDV, video sam da postoji polje dali i tu trebam da napravim tablicu za PDV? Hvala puno unapred. Pozdrav

E ovo je sad diskutabilno.
Zavisi dokle zelis ici po dubuini sto bi rekli.
Mozes ti u to polje upisati stopu poreza i poslije kodom sve obracunati.
Natavno ugodnije je ako se napravi kodna tabela jer onda se manje grijesi.
Kada napravis kodnu tabelu pa nakacis onda korisnik mora unijeti samo ono sto pise u tabeli i manje dolazi do greske.
Na tebi je da odlucis.

Citat:
Uradio sam sve po uputstvu, ali je sada problem polje status
Da i tu ima moja greska.
Na kartici lookup--->Rowsource stoji:
1;sirovina2;Zahvat a treba
1;sirovina;2;Zahvat

E sad cemu ono sluzi?
to polje je predvidjeno, ako bi se u ovu tabelu artikala unosili zahvati koji se izvode pri izradi da se mogu razdvojiti zahvati od sirovina za izradu.
Sad ja neznam hoces li ti uopste raditi zahvate.
Podrška samo putem foruma, jer samo tako i ostali imaju koristi od toga.
↑  ↓

#22 17.03.2011 20:50
White Man Van mreze
Clan
Registrovan od:11.03.2011
Postovi:341


Predmet:Re: Baza za proizvodnju
Ispravio sam po uputstvu ali opet nesto nece, sada kaze da index ili primary key ne mogu sadrzati null, probao sam i u tabeli K_Partneri da unesem novog partnera ali i tamo je problem polje status, ali je ono tamo StatusID, data type: number. Pa me to asocira kao da postoji neka tabela za status, pa sam hteo pitati dali trebam da je napravim. U tabeli K_Partneri postoji polje tj. 2 TransRacun ( jesu li to ziro racuni?), pretpostavljam da jesu. Hteo sam Vas pitati i: u ranijem odgovoru ste mi napisali da ste ove tabele uvezli koje su ranije napravljene. Pa sam hteo da Vas zamolim ako mozete da uvezete i ostale tabele koje se ticu baze za proizvodnju, i da postavite ovde. Jer vidim da su mi potrebne i stvari koje nisam znao objasniti, ne znam gde mi jost treba dodati polje za operatere a i zahvati su mi potrebni ako je to sto ja mislim da jeste (opis posla pri izradi proizvoda). Pa bi mi to posluzilo kao primer da pocnem da pravim tabele iz pocetka, tako bih lakse video dali treba nesto da promenim ili dodam, pa da se konsultujem sa Vama da li to moze. Hvala puno unapred> Pozdrav
↑  ↓

#23 17.03.2011 21:42
zxz Van mreze
Administrator
Registrovan od:03.02.2009
Postovi:10,612


Predmet:Re: Baza za proizvodnju
Nemam ja direktno baze za proizvodnju. Da imam sigurno te nebi ovako zavlacio.
Neke tabele se koriste i u drugim app. mojim pa ih onda uvezem.
Nista ne brini sve je tu samo ti trebas napisati kada ti postavim pitanje sta sve hoces praviti a sta ne.
Ja to nemogu znati a ovo mozes prosiriti na dugo i nasiroko sve ovisi sta zelis dobiti.
Citat:
Ispravio sam po uputstvu ali opet nesto nece, sada kaze da index ili primary key ne mogu sadrzati null, probao sam i u tabeli K_Partneri da unesem novog partnera ali i tamo je problem polje status, ali je ono tamo StatusID

Pretpostavljam da je u oba slucaja polje status.
Ja sam napisao value listu umjesto tabele.
Ovo se moze primijeniti ako je malo podataka i ako operater nemora mijenjati podatke.
Znaci podatke isppises direktno u listu umjesto tabele i ponasa se kao da si i napravio kodnu tabelu.

Kako se to radi:
Pozicioniramo se na polje status idemo dole na tab Lookup.
Display control: Cobo box a moze i List Box
Row source type:Value list --> znaci da cemo napisati listu u rowsource
Row source:1;Sirovina;2;Zahvat
Bound column:1 --->znaci da cemo zapisivati iz prve kolone
Columncouunt:2 --> znaci da imamo dvije kolone

pa bi to izgledalo kao tablica sa dvije kolone
U prvoj koloni imamo
1 i 2
a u drugoj
Sirovina i zahvat

Ako je sve ovako onda mora raditi.
Polje status mora biti number.

ovo sam opisao polje status u tabeli K_artikli.
Naravno ti umjesto ovoga mozes napraviti i tablicu pa je uvuci.
Ja nisam htio jer ce se broj tabela umnoziti pa ce te jops vise zbuniti.

U tabeli K partneri isto nije dobra lista treba izgledati ovako:
1;kupac;2;Dobavljač;3;Proizvođač;4;Nije u opticaju
i u column count treba upisati 2.

Moras ovo razumjeti i to je bitno.
Ako nisam dovoljno dobro objsanio pokusat cu ponovo.
Citat:
i zahvati su mi potrebni ako je to sto ja mislim da jeste (opis posla pri izradi proizvoda).
da upravo je to to znaci opis operacije cijena brojkomada odnosno broj ponavljanja itd.
Citat:
Pa bi mi to posluzilo kao primer da pocnem da pravim tabele iz pocetka, tako bih lakse video dali treba nesto da promenim ili dodam, pa da se konsultujem sa Vama da li to moze. Hvala puno unapred> Pozdrav

Kao sto sam naveo Nemam.
Tabelu partneri vucem jos iz stare kase kada su bila 3 poreza.
Tabelu operatori imam u svim mojim app.

Jedino imam slucnu bazu za odrzavanje postrojenja mogu ti je dati ali cisto sumnjam da ce ti biti od koristi.

Sad cemmo operater ostaviti po strani dok ovo ne zavresimo.
Ako i sad ne uspijes ja cu postaviti ponovo bazu sa ovim ispravkama.

Jos nesto nije moje da pitam ali eto tice se rada a to je za koga radis odnosno ne interesuje mene to nego imas li neki programski zadatak ili je to ko u vecini slucajeva neki jaran kaze hajd ba napravi mi nesto nije to veliko.
Podrška samo putem foruma, jer samo tako i ostali imaju koristi od toga.
↑  ↓

#24 17.03.2011 22:53
White Man Van mreze
Clan
Registrovan od:11.03.2011
Postovi:341


Predmet:Re: Baza za proizvodnju
Pa sad, kako da vam objasnim, nije za jarana vec je za mene. Ja sam ranije napravio jednu bazu za veleprodaju, napravio sam bio nesto osnovno a u nekim problemima su mi pomogli ljudi sa ovog sajta, najvise su mi pomogli oko VB kodova, mislim da ste mi i Vi pomagali tada ako ste imali isti nick, jer je tada sajt bio drugaciji, pa pretpostavljam da ste Vi i tada imali ovaj nick, pa sam mislio da mogu i za proizvodnju da napravim ulaz i izlaz po uzoru na tu bazu. Ukoliko zelite da pogledate tu bazu mogu je postaviti. Ali kada sam video ove Vase tabele, uvideo sam da su one dosta organizovanije, pa sam sada poceo da pravim po Vasem uzoru. Probao sam ovo ponovo i opet mi kaze da index ili primary key ne mogu sadrzati null. Pa ako mozete da pogledate u cemu je problem i da ispravite ili da pravim tabelu status? Hvala u napred. Pozdrav

Prilozi:
Informacije o tipu datoteke za:rar  Baza.rar
Preuzimanja:260
Velicina datoteke:15.59 KB
Informacije o tipu datoteke za:rar  Baza.rar
Preuzimanja:233
Velicina datoteke:15.59 KB

↑  ↓

#25 18.03.2011 00:29
zxz Van mreze
Administrator
Registrovan od:03.02.2009
Postovi:10,612


Predmet:Re: Baza za proizvodnju
Nemoram nista gledati pretpostavljam sta je to.
U stvari nisi popunio polje primarnog kljuca a ono nemoze bitti null niti duplikat.
U tabeli K_Partneri je to polje Sifra_P.
U tabeli K_Artikli je polje SifraArt

Ta su polja primarni kljucevi kako sam naveo.
Vjerovatno si ti u svojoj bazi stavio Autonumber i to je ok. automatski brojac koji se generise sama.
Ako si gledao u ovoj mojoj bazi to nije slucaj. ja sam stavio ovdje sifru kao string od 9 karaktera.
Za ozbiljan program bolje je sam generisati neku sifru a ne autonumber.
Za sifre se posebno treba potruditi te da one nesto ipak govore a ne da je to samo pukih 9 karaktera.
Ni imamo broj licne karte i taj broj nesto govori o nama isto tako i sifre trebaju nesto da govore.
Evo primjera radi, za artikle:
Imamo 9 karaktera.
Prvi karakter bi mogao oznacavati dali je sirovina ili zahvat.
Pa bi za zahvate napr. bili Z
A za Sirovine S.
Sledeca 2 broja da budu sifra operatera i ostalih 6 cifara da bude redni broj sto je dovoljno.
Znaci moze ici do 999999.
pa bi za prvi arikal ako je to sirovina izgledalo ovako:
S01000001
Podrška samo putem foruma, jer samo tako i ostali imaju koristi od toga.
↑  ↓

#26 18.03.2011 01:18
White Man Van mreze
Clan
Registrovan od:11.03.2011
Postovi:341


Predmet:Re: Baza za proizvodnju
Probao sam i sad lepo radi. Hvala. Ja sam poceo da pravim druge tabele po uzoru na vas i u nekim sam dodavao nova polja, pa cu postaviti kad zavrsim da pogledate treba li se sta ispraviti. u tabeli K_Artikli sam video polje klasifikacija, sta to polje oznacava i dali mi je potrebna tabela klasifikacija? Hvala unapred. Pozdrav
↑  ↓

#27 18.03.2011 01:24
zxz Van mreze
Administrator
Registrovan od:03.02.2009
Postovi:10,612


Predmet:Re: Baza za proizvodnju
Eto to sam napominjao gor u postu.
Ukoliko imas veliki broj podataka u ovoj tabeli.
Radi lakseg pristupa podacima onda podaci glasificiraju po grupama.
Ja jos neznam u ovom slucaju koji su to padaci ali primjera radi mogu navesti par grupa podataka.
01-Sirovine od drveta
02-Sirovine od metala
03-zahvati gruba obrada
04-zahvati fina obrada
04-Povrsinska obrada itd..

Mora se znati o cemu se radi da bi se dobra klasifikacija napravila i naravno trebala bi kodna tabela za to.
Podrška samo putem foruma, jer samo tako i ostali imaju koristi od toga.
↑  ↓

#28 18.03.2011 01:35
White Man Van mreze
Clan
Registrovan od:11.03.2011
Postovi:341


Predmet:Re: Baza za proizvodnju
Tako mi je potrebno kao sto ste dali u primeru. Da li tabela treba da ima dva polja ID auto number i polje opis (koja je sirovina ili zahvat) i da li u tabeli K_Proizvodi treba da dodam polje klasifikacija? Jer ce mi u radnom nalogu trebati da pise koji su zahvati potrebni u izradi proizvoda pa sad ne znam dali to treba da vuce iz tabele K_Proizvodi. Hvala unapred. Pozdrav
↑  ↓

#29 18.03.2011 01:43
zxz Van mreze
Administrator
Registrovan od:03.02.2009
Postovi:10,612


Predmet:Re: Baza za proizvodnju
Da mogu biti dva polja pa hajd da kazem da moze prvo biti autonumber a drugo opis.
Stim da polje za koje vezes onda mora biti number i indeksirano da ima duplikata.
Podrška samo putem foruma, jer samo tako i ostali imaju koristi od toga.
↑  ↓

#30 18.03.2011 19:05
White Man Van mreze
Clan
Registrovan od:11.03.2011
Postovi:341


Predmet:Re: Baza za proizvodnju
Napravio sam tabelu klasifikacija. Sad me malo buni tabela K_Sirovine Sifra_A je sifra sirovine kako pise a Sifra_S je sifra sirovine iz tabele K_Artikli, e sad tog polja tamo nema. Dali se to misli na polje SifraArt pa u tabeli K_Sirovine treba da prepravim Sifra_S u SifraArt? Hvala unapred. Pozdrav
↑  ↓

Stranice (20):1,2,3,4,5 ... 19,20


Sva vremena su GMT +02:00. Trenutno vrijeme: 9: 53 pm.